## Summary
Two issues related to memory sizing:
a. `legacy_lwipopts.h` defines a 1 MiB lwIP heap unconditionally (no opt
config options either) and the TMS570LC4357 has 512 KiB of SRAM in total. Build
fails at link stage.
b. `MEM_SIZE` sets an upper bound for total heap available to lwip during a
single run. rx chains at init alloc 10 \* 9600 byte for pbufs under
`MEMP_MEM_MALLOC` so we cannot lower the `MEM_SIZE` arbitrarily.

## Steps to reproduce
Run net-ping-shell rtems lwIP app:
https://gitlab.rtems.org/ar-in0/rtems-tms570-testing/-/blob/main/net-ping-shell/init.c?ref_type=heads
on TI TMS570LC4357 with a debug build of rtems-lwip and rtems.
